Output 8e61b74ad4ab3c946a97569104fe4a27d60b63c16e3b599e6cebcdb87ccd91a8:10

value
356170956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03c92380b82799c30a374324c8726ddfd6795d83 OP_EQUAL
address
M8FBDNCiWkowHn2SiccH92Afwfi7DafVdR
transaction
8e61b74ad4ab3c946a97569104fe4a27d60b63c16e3b599e6cebcdb87ccd91a8
spent
true